What is the difference between thermostat and thermister?

Thermostat is a mechanical device that reacts to heat. As heat is applied the thermostat contracts and allows water to flow through the system. A thermistor is a thermal resistance sensor that also reacts to heat. There are two kinds, one is a negative coefficient and is a positive coefficient. As heat increases it changes the resistance value of the thermistor. That resistance value is transmitted to the computer and/or temperature gauge. Through computation the computer can can tell what temperature the engine is at to make decisions on how it should be run.

What does a Thermistor do in a circuit?

A thermistor is a type of resistor specifically designed to have a predictable change in resistance depending on the temperature surrounding it. All resistors and, in fact the resistance of all components are succeptable to changes in temperature. The thermistor however, is specifically designed to exploit this in order to be able to measure temperature. They are commonly found in all sorts of temperature sensing circuits, from your digital thermostat in your house to your digital meat thermometer.

What is the difference between the sensistor and thermistor?

Thermistor: Negative temperature coefficient Sensistor: Positive temperature coefficient.
